Transaction 23c7faf576e85e067c3438e212d04b7dcbf9125cecc17c7ecf32d19a9024957e

1 Input
2 Outputs
  • 23c7faf576e85e067c3438e212d04b7dcbf9125cecc17c7ecf32d19a9024957e:0
  • value  3336191
    address  3Q2LV2QbrjeWwzNCiNjUh1JJ9Khfpatxfn
  • 23c7faf576e85e067c3438e212d04b7dcbf9125cecc17c7ecf32d19a9024957e:1
  • value  68948
    address  1JiwTHAyAFyxq8iaaCqALDK9Ahjb98Wode